The Direct Replacement Transfer Case Drive Motor is a specialized automotive component designed to restore functionality to vehicle transfer case systems. As a direct-fit replacement part, it is engineered to match the specifications of original equipment, ensuring seamless integration into existing vehicle setups. Its primary role is to facilitate the shifting of power between a vehicle’s axles, supporting versatile drivetrain operation in various driving conditions.
